Quarantine pest has been detected in a greenhouse in Chelyabinsk.
2025-04-09 00:00
A quarantine pest, the Western flower thrips (Frankliniella occidentalis), has been detected in a greenhouse in Chelyabinsk, Russia that cultivates ornamental plants, according to the press service of the Ural Interregional Directorate of Rosselkhoznadzor. "The quarantine pest was found within the greenhouse."

QS/BVL: Promanal HP - emergency authorization against aphids as virus vectors on potatoes
2025-04-08 09:00
According to QS, referring to the BVL, Promanal HP (active ingredient: paraffin oil (CAS 8042-47-5)) is permitted for use beyond the existing approval against aphids as virus vectors on potatoes intended for seed production.

Latvia has decided to extend the ban on importing fresh produce from Russia and Belarus for another year.
2025-04-08 00:00
Latvia has extended its ban on importing fresh fruits and vegetables from Russia and Belarus until July 1, 2026. The extension of the restrictions, which have been in place since March 8, 2023, was approved by the Saeima (Latvian Parliament), as reported by FreshPlaza.
